Qué Hacen

Ecotricity se especializa en energía renovable, enfocándose en energía eólica, energía solar y generación de gas verde. La empresa es reconocida como el primer proveedor de energía verde del mundo, ofreciendo electricidad 100% certificada generada a partir de sus propios activos eólicos y solares, así como comprando energía verde certificada de otras fuentes (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). Aproximadamente el 10% de la electricidad suministrada proviene de la propia generación de Ecotricity, mientras que el 90% restante se obtiene de otros generadores verdes o del mercado mayorista (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). La empresa opera bajo un modelo único donde los pagos de los clientes financian directamente la construcción de nuevas instalaciones de generación renovable, alineándose con su misión de expandir el suministro de energía renovable del Reino Unido en lugar de simplemente redistribuir la capacidad existente (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k).

Proyectos y Trayectoria

Ecotricity ha realizado avances significativos en proyectos de energía renovable, incluyendo la construcción de 24 parques eólicos en todo el Reino Unido, con 74 aerogeneradores y una capacidad instalada total de 87.2 megavatios (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). Estas instalaciones generan suficiente energía para abastecer a más de 60,000 hogares y ahorrar más de 28,000 toneladas de CO2 anualmente (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). La empresa también inauguró su primer parque solar en 2011, que fue la primera instalación solar a escala de red en Gran Bretaña, y desde entonces ha ampliado su capacidad solar a 16.5 megavatios con parques adicionales en Leicestershire y Devon (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). Actualmente, Ecotricity está desarrollando un importante proyecto solar en Heckington Fen en Lincolnshire, que contará con 600 megavatios de capacidad solar y 400 megavatios de almacenamiento en batería (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k).

Desarrollos Recientes

En 2025, Ecotricity obtuvo permiso de planificación para el parque solar de Heckington Fen, marcando un hito significativo en su desarrollo de infraestructura (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). La empresa también está celebrando su 30 aniversario desde su fundación en 1995, reflexionando sobre su papel pionero en el sector de la energía verde (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k). Además, Ecotricity ha sido reconocida en Nueva Zelanda como el primer producto eléctrico a nivel mundial en obtener la certificación Toitū climate positive, consolidando aún más su compromiso con la sostenibilidad (fuente: ecotricity.co.uk).

Job Description

The Debt Recovery team sits under the domestic Customer Operations area of the business. The team's role is managing debt recovery activity via external debt collection agencies and working with other departments to fix any issues preventing debt collection, especially our domestic collections team, helping them to support customers who are behind on their energy bills. The team also manages the end-to-end processing of bereavement accounts, Insolvencies and handling the recording of Power of Attorneys in relation to our customer's accounts.

As Team Leader, you will be responsible for the day to management of the team, which will include supporting team members, managing and monitoring their performance and developing the individuals via coaching and training. The role requires you to actively monitor work performance of the individuals and the team on a daily basis. You will act as a liaison point with our third-party partners, as well as looking at efficiencies and service improvements within processes. As the role is within a regulated industry, you will also ensure that processes align with the regulator's requirements and support with any audits, whether they be internal or external.

The work we do will have a significant impact on both the business and customers, so getting it right first time is crucial. We are passionate about helping our customers and in supporting them to manage their debt and seek independent help and support where appropriate.
